### Job overview

C&M Diagnostics Project Manager – Cheshire & Merseyside Diagnostics Programme

NHS Agenda for Change Band 7, 12 month Fixed Term / Secondment Opportunity.

An exciting opportunity has arisen for an exceptional candidate to join the Cheshire & Merseyside Diagnostic Programme.

The C&M Diagnostic Project Manager will have responsibility for overarching project management across the Cheshire and Merseyside Diagnostic Programme working collaboratively with colleagues across the diagnostic programme, Cheshire and Merseyside Provider Collaborative, and with stakeholders across the ICS to ensure a standardised and consistent approach to project management and service development. One of the key deliverables of this role will be to ensure the implementation of Thrive (productivity tool) in Physiological tests within CDCs

### Main duties of the job

We are looking to appoint an experienced project manager with excellent communication and organisational skills who is able to work with senior, clinical and operational teams across the Diagnostics programme to coordinate the planning of projects, develop documentation including progress and assurance reports and ensure timely and effective communication across all stakeholders to support the successful delivery of multi organisation system change.

There is an expectation that as a project manager, you may work across all the pillars of the Diagnostic Programme (Endoscopy, Imaging, Pathology, CDC and Physiological Sciences)
